Former chief housing economist on the Council of Economic Advisers Morris Davis will join the board of directors for BOXABL, the company announced in a statement.
BOXABL is a micro-housing firm known for affordable, rapid-assembly modular homes. Davis, for his part, was a leading adviser to President Donald Trump on lowering the cost of housing.
"Morris Davis is a transformative force in housing economics, with unparalleled expertise from the halls of the Federal Reserve to the Oval Office," BOXABL CFO Martin Costas said. "His direct collaboration with President Trump's cabinet on affordability initiatives will be invaluable as we scale production and redefine how American builds."
Housing affordability has increasingly ranked among the top issues for Americans, especially younger voters, and Trump has struggled to quell dissatisfaction with the economy since returning to the White House.
